A Child of the King

Author: Hattie E. Buell Meter: 10.11.11.11 with refrain Appears in 407 hymnals Topics: Christians Blessedness of First Line: My Father is rich in houses and lands Refrain First Line: I'm a child of the King Lyrics: 1 My Father is rich in houses and lands, he holdeth the wealth of the world in his hands! Of rubies and diamonds, of silver and gold, his coffers are full, he has riches untold. Refrain: I’m a child of the King, a child of the King! With Jesus my Savior, I’m a child of the King. 2 My Father’s own Son, the Savior of men, once wandered on earth as the poorest of them; but now he is reigning forever on high, and will give me a home in heav'n by and by. [Refrain] 3 I once was an outcast stranger on earth, a sinner by choice, an alien by birth! But I’ve been adopted, my name’s written down, an heir to a mansion, a robe and a crown. [Refrain] 4 A tent or a cottage, why should I care? They’re building a palace for me over there! Though exiled from home, yet still may I sing: all glory to God, I’m a child of the King. [Refrain] Scripture: Romans 8:16-17 Used With Tune: BINGHAMTON

All People That on Earth Do Dwell

Author: William Kethe Meter: 8.8.8.8 Appears in 756 hymnals Topics: Blessing (blessedness) Lyrics: 1 All people that on earth do dwell, Sing unto God with cheerful voice Glad service give, God's praise forthtell, Come now before God and rejoice. 2 God our Creator is indeed; Not we; it was God did us make. We are the flock whom God doth feed, And into pleasant pastures take. 3 O enter then God's gates with praise; Approach with joy God's courts unto; Praise, laud, and bless God's name always, For it is seemly so to do. 4 Sing praises for our God is good Whose mercy is for ever sure; Whose truth at all time firmly stood, And shall from age to age endure. Scripture: Psalm 100 Used With Tune: OLD HUNDREDTH Text Sources: Psalms of David in Meter
